Kylian Mbappe has already signed his first Real Madrid contract according to MARCA.
As reported by multiple outlets including The Athletic, Mbappe last week informed current employers Paris Saint-Germain that he will leave them when he becomes a free agent after June 30. After years of speculation, Mbappe’s future is finally confirmed: he will join Real Madrid after signing a pre-contract agreement, ending his stint at PSG and becoming the club’s biggest signing of the 21st century.
Mbappé’s story is one of precocious talent and calculated decisions. As a teenager, he burst onto the scene with Monaco, guiding them to a league title and a Champions League semi-final before making a record-breaking move to PSG in 2017. There, he established himself as a dominant force, collecting trophies and individual accolades at an alarming rate.
Then in 2022, when he was again nearing free agency, Mbappe appeared set to complete a free transfer to the Bernabeu only to have his head turned by a monstrous offer PSG made.
The contract renewal with PSG helped Mbappe top Forbes’ list of the World’s Highest-Paid Soccer Players that year.
